Brand Name : PLGA-PEG

Excipient Details : PLGA-PEG is used in the synthesis of targeted nanoparticles which are used for differential delivery and controlled release of drugs.

Pharmacopoeia Ref : NA

Technical Specs : Nano-particles, ultrapure, low-monomer & powder grades.

Grade : Oral, Parenteral

Brand Name : PDLLA

Excipient Details : PDLLA (Poly-DL-lactide) is different polymers developed to formulate polymeric nanoparticles. PDLLA is biodegradable & biocompatible, and it has the FDA and EMA approval in drug delivery systems for parenteral administration.

Pharmacopoeia Ref : NA

Technical Specs : Nano-particles, ultrapure, low-monomer & powder grades, viscosity range from 0.08 to 1.4 dL/g, ester/acid end group

Grade : Oral, Parenteral
